Cost

The cost of repairing your conservatory windows is contingent on the extent of damage and how much work must be completed. A professional will look into the issue and decide whether it is worth fixing or if you need to replace the windows altogether. The cost of repair will also be determined by the type and age of the window. For instance, a wooden window is more susceptible to being damaged than an aluminum one.

The best way to reduce repair costs is to schedule regular inspections and maintenance. This will help you spot any issues before they become worse. This will save you money on repairs and help keep your conservatory looking as good as it can be for as long as possible.

It is also important to ensure that your windows are coated with glass that has an excellent thermal rating. This will improve the energy efficiency of your conservatory as well as reduce the cost of energy. You can also save money by upgrading to triple or double-glazed windows. These windows are designed to minimize the noise and help insulate your home.

In addition to fixing glass panels, repair experts can also examine your conservatory's roof for leaks and inspect the decking for wood rot. They can also lubricate doors and window latches that have froze from rust. They can also take out debris, like leaves and twigs.

Insulation may be needed If your conservatory is too warm in summer or too cold in winter. In some cases this may require the removal of a portion of ceilings and walls. It's worth it as it will increase the comfort of your conservatory.

Materials

The materials used in conservatories can make huge differences in the length of time the structure lasts as well as how it's comfortable to live with. This is particularly true for the glass roof and window panes. Certain materials are more durable than others, and others are prone to deterioration from extreme weather conditions as well as accidents that happen in everyday life.

Conservatories made of uPVC are tough and able to withstand sunlight and water. This kind of material is susceptible to damage from severe storms and other events beyond the homeowner's control. In these cases the specialist conservatory repair company can help.

Although modern conservatories are built to withstand the rigors of the British weather, it's essential to make sure that your current conservatory is up to standards. If your conservatory is too hot in the summer and too cold in the winter, it might be time to replace the roof and windows.

Double glazing is the ideal option for the conservatory roof. It is a popular choice for homeowners due to the fact that it is simple to install and provides excellent energy efficiency. In fact, it can reduce your heating expenses by as much as PS170 per year.

Double-glazed windows not only reduce the loss of heat and also cut down on noise from outside and enhance security. They are easy to maintain and come in a range of shades and finishes. Triple-glazed windows are more energy efficient and can improve your comfort. However, they cost more than double-glazed windows.

A professional conservatory repair service will start by conducting a thorough examination of the roof, walls, and insulation. They will search for signs of wear and tear, such as the drooping of gutters and water damage to the roof. They will also inspect the doors and window latches for any signs of rust or other problems.
